Balance was the name of the game. Spanish in a logo geared towards an English-speaking market needed to communicate that Amada was for every mother regardless of language. "motherhood center" was added to clarify the business, create intrigue, and promote inclusivity.
"Amada" means beloved in Spanish
Bright, but not overwhelming color palette

Amada's Voice
Mission Statement
"To provide mothers in a modern world with the warmth, culture, and support of a family-oriented village"
Amada's Voice Is...
Informative
"Most people don't know, but now you do."
The heart of Amada's mission is helping mothers "find their pueblo". Part of that is facilitating access to resources, community-based classes, and programs that a family might not have known about otherwise. Amada remains lively and friendly without compromising its authority.
Friendly
"We've got your back."
Think you're a bad parent? Us too! We're not bad parents, but everyone needs a reminder somedays—or everyday. Amada's copy is full of peppy reminders, uplifting reassurance, and what a mom might need to hear because its been a week full of Mondays.
Lively
"Hey! Yeah, you. You're doing great."
We won't pretend that piloting a family with littles is easy—we're parents too! It gets lonely sometimes. Amada's tone communicates "it'll be okay" and provides much needed levity, quippy jokes, and good vibes because parents need a laugh or two.
